From d627e443fa6f1ce0808546a892777db089b2d880 Mon Sep 17 00:00:00 2001 From: Kerri Wait <kerri.wait@monash.edu> Date: Wed, 8 Dec 2021 13:31:33 +1100 Subject: [PATCH] Fixed symlink task to take multiple lustre filesystem mountpoints --- roles/lustre-symlinks/tasks/main.yml |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/roles/lustre-symlinks/tasks/main.yml b/roles/lustre-symlinks/tasks/main.yml index a2a397d0..997a22b4 100644 --- a/roles/lustre-symlinks/tasks/main.yml +++ b/roles/lustre-symlinks/tasks/main.yml @@ -5,10 +5,15 @@ state: directory mode: '0755' -- name: Template project symlink script to /opt/symlinker/symlinker-{{ lustrefs }}.sh +- name: Template project symlink script to /opt/symlinker/symlinker-{{ lustre_storage_type }}.sh ansible.builtin.template: src: symlinker.sh.j2 - dest: /opt/symlinker/symlinker-{{ lustrefs }}.sh + dest: /opt/symlinker/symlinker-{{ lustre_storage_type }}.sh owner: root group: root mode: '0700' + vars: + lustre_storage_type: "{{ item }}" + with_items: + - scratch + - projects -- GitLab